首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

购物车的React.js弹出模式

是一种在网页或移动应用中常见的交互模式,用于展示和管理用户选择的商品或服务。它通常以弹出窗口或侧边栏的形式呈现,提供了方便的购物车操作和查看功能。

React.js是一个流行的JavaScript库,用于构建用户界面。它提供了组件化的开发模式,使开发人员能够将界面拆分为独立的可重用组件,从而简化了复杂应用的开发过程。

购物车的React.js弹出模式可以通过以下步骤实现:

  1. 创建购物车组件:使用React.js创建一个购物车组件,该组件包含商品列表、数量调整、删除商品等功能。
  2. 弹出模式触发:在用户点击购物车图标或其他相关按钮时,触发购物车组件的弹出模式。
  3. 弹出模式显示:购物车组件以弹出窗口或侧边栏的形式显示在用户界面上,覆盖部分或全部页面内容。
  4. 商品展示和操作:购物车组件展示用户已选择的商品列表,包括商品名称、价格、数量等信息。用户可以通过增加或减少数量、删除商品等操作来调整购物车内容。
  5. 结算和跳转:购物车组件提供结算按钮,用户点击后可以跳转到结算页面或其他相关页面进行支付或进一步操作。

购物车的React.js弹出模式的优势包括:

  1. 用户友好:弹出模式使得购物车组件可以在需要时方便地展示和隐藏,不会占据过多的页面空间,提供了更好的用户体验。
  2. 可重用性:使用React.js的组件化开发模式,购物车组件可以被多个页面或应用复用,减少了重复开发的工作量。
  3. 灵活性:购物车组件可以根据具体需求进行定制和扩展,满足不同应用场景的需求。

购物车的React.js弹出模式适用于各种电商、在线购物、预订服务等网页或移动应用场景,例如电商网站、餐饮外卖平台、机票预订应用等。

腾讯云提供了一系列与React.js开发相关的产品和服务,例如:

  1. 云服务器(CVM):提供可扩展的虚拟服务器,用于部署和运行React.js应用。
  2. 云数据库MySQL版(CDB):提供高性能、可扩展的关系型数据库服务,用于存储和管理React.js应用的数据。
  3. 云存储(COS):提供安全可靠的对象存储服务,用于存储React.js应用中的静态资源和文件。
  4. 云监控(Cloud Monitor):提供实时监控和告警功能,帮助开发人员监控React.js应用的性能和可用性。

更多关于腾讯云产品和服务的详细介绍,请访问腾讯云官方网站:https://cloud.tencent.com/

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

React.js 设计思想

React: 有,我特别喜欢你们写文章方式,很幽默,而且把比较复杂技术比喻成身边事物,浅显把技术科普给大家,这一点我很赞赏。...React:额,我认为好东西是不需要过渡去推销,毕竟程序员不是傻子,而且我们在解决业务方面实现方式不一样,感谢大伙儿厚爱。 小编: 能具体和大伙说一下,您出现,给大伙儿带来了什么吗?...React: 其实在任何 UI 变化都是通过整体刷新来完成,而 React 将这种开发模式以高性能方式带到了前端,每做一点界面的更新,你都可以认为刷新了整个页面。...树进行对比,得到 DOM 结构区别,然后仅仅将需要变化部分进行实际浏览器 DOM 更新。...React推荐以组件方式去重新思考UI构成,将UI上每一个功能相对独立模块定义成组件,然后将小组件通过组合或者嵌套方式构成大组件,最终完成整体UI构建。

1.7K10
  • 【译】React.jsdiff算法

    它们通常只会在子节点中平级移动组件,如下图: ? level by level 列表 假设我们有一个组件,需要循环渲染5个相同组件,然后在这5个组件组成列表中间位置插入一个新组件。...Reactdiff算法处理这些额外信息时,它只会去比较那些拥有相同类名组件。...取而代之是,我们利用了每一个React组件都会使用唯一id来编码层级这一事实。我们可以通过简单字符串操作来获取所有父级id。...任何需要用到事件对象时候,都可以从这个内存池获得一个可复用对象。这样可以显著减轻垃圾回收负担。...你还需要记住是,这个函数会一直执行,所以必须确保它计算耗时要小于重新渲染组件耗时,即使这个重新渲染不是必须。 ? 总结 这种让React变快技术并不新鲜。

    1.6K10

    React.js生命周期

    接下来,我们将使Clock设置自己计时器并每秒更新一次 4 将生命周期方法添加到类中 在具有许多组件应用程序中,在销毁时释放组件所占用资源非常重要 每当Clock组件第一次加载到DOM时,我们都想...有特殊含义,如果你需要存储东西不在数据流中,你可以随意手动向类中添加其他字段(比如定时器ID)。...这一次,render() 方法中 this.state.date 将不同,所以渲染输出将包含更新时间,并相应地更新DOM。...因为 this.props 和 this.state 可能是异步更新,你不应该依靠它们值来计算下一个状态。...任何状态始终由某些特定组件所有,并且从该状态导出任何数据或 UI 只能影响树中下方组件。 如果你想象一个组件树作为属性瀑布,每个组件状态就像一个额外水源,它连接在一个任意点,但也流下来。

    2.2K20

    iOS开发中点击UITabBarItem弹出一个控制器(如常见未登录用户点击购物车弹出登录页面的效果)

    最近在做一个商城项目,项目一需求:点击购物车弹出一个提示框提示用户该板块暂未开放。...这个效果实现方式和在用户未登录时点击购物车弹出一个登录页面(看天猫)实现方式是一样,我们需要拦截TabBarItem点击事件。...我在AppDelegate中将TabBarController设置了windowrootController,因此在AppDelegate中设置tabBarController代理(遵守协议:UITabBarControllerDelegate...),实现协议中方法: #pragma mark --- UITabBarControllerDelegate - (BOOL)tabBarController:(UITabBarController...,return YES:能点击item对应控制器,return NO:不能点击item对应控制器。

    1.5K10

    与 useState 无关 React.js 服务

    useState 是 React.js一个关键函数,React.js 是一个用于构建交互式用户界面的 JavaScript 库。它在函数式组件中扮演着重要角色,允许它们响应变化并动态更新界面。...在函数式组件中管理状态:在引入 useState 之前,React 中函数式组件没有一种有效方式来管理内部状态。useState 解决了这个问题,允许函数式组件维护和更新它们自己状态。...useState 基本语法:useState 是一个可以从 react 包中导入钩子函数。...初始化状态:useState 函数第二个参数是状态初始值。这定义了状态变量初始值,仅在组件初始渲染中使用。...其简单语法和关键角色使其成为 React 开发中不可或缺工具。我正在参与2023腾讯技术创作特训营第三期有奖征文,组队打卡瓜分大奖!

    14540

    layer弹出图片问题

    : 1.引入javascript文件(jQuery文件+layer.js,先引入iQuery文件,注意引入路径) 2.参考官网上demo来编写javascript代码 以下是我做测试demo, 文件位置如下...下面先测试引入路径问题,测试layer.alert() <!...下面来介绍layer弹框种类 至于你要选择哪种弹框类型,在官网上可以查看以下,然后根据自己需要来选择 我主要想介绍弹出图片问题,暂时选择iframe层来使用 点击iframe层,会出现对应...javascript代码 你可以直接将对应代码放入javascript进行测试,将content改为 http://layer.layui.com/ ,注意加 引号,否则反斜线会被转义 想特别说明是...,给图片地址一个data属性 在javascript中获取到 将img给到content即可,但一定要确保图片路径正确,才能正常显示 ——————— 本文来自 玥娃娃 CSDN 博客 ,全文地址请点击

    1.1K20

    简单php购物车代码

    本文介绍一个php实现购物车代码,功能实现完整,具有一定参考价值 这里我们为你提供个简单php购物车代码,从增加购物产品与发生购买了,在商城开发中,这个功能是少不了 具体分析如下: 对购物车里商品操作大体上有以下几个...购物车操作流程:首先,登录到网站中浏览商品;然后,购买指定商品,进入购物车页面中,在该页面可以实现更改商品数量、删除商品、清空购物车、继续购物等;最后,生成订单,提交订单等操作。...php //这里显示购物车有多少产品,和产品总价格 $ann=array(); if(!...当我点击添加到购物车: ? 上面的数量与价格变了,说明已经加到了购物车里面; 来看一下是怎么处理(强大注释): <?...4.扣除购买人账户余额: ? 以上便是购物车内容 以上就是简单php购物车代码详细内容,更多关于PHP购物车资料请关注ZaLou.Cn其它相关文章!

    2.9K10

    React.js:改变Web开发方式JavaScript库

    二、React.js背景与特点 React.js诞生于2013年,由Facebook工程师们为了解决复杂页面渲染问题而创建。...三、React.js使用场景 React.js作为一个功能强大JavaScript库,适用于各种类型Web应用开发。...React.js可预测性和可维护性使得这类应用开发变得更加稳定和可靠。 四、React.js未来发展趋势 随着React.js不断发展,我们可以预见其未来将有更多应用场景和创新点。...以下是React.js一些未来发展趋势: React Native发展:React Native是Facebook推出用于构建跨平台移动应用框架,基于React.js构建。...这将进一步扩展React.js应用范围和能力。 更好性能和可维护性:随着React.js不断更新和完善,我们可以期待其在性能和可维护性方面将有更大提升。

    11310

    购物车原理以及实现

    今天模拟京东购物车实现原理完成了购物车模块开发, 给大家分享下。 京东购物车实现原理:在用户登录和不登录状态下对购物车存入cookie还是持久化到redis中实现。...缺点:增加了数据库压力,速度慢 先介绍使用cookie存储购物车实现思路 1、用户未登录状态下,用户添加购物车,首先从cookie中查询购物车商品列表 2、 判断cookie商品列表中是否有要添加商品信息...购物车实现 实现redis购物车添加功能 思路: 1、从request域中取出登录用户信息 2、使用redis存储购物车列表 使用redis中hash数据类型  hashkey 使用登录用户id..."); } 展示登录状态下购物车列表:需要将cookie中购物车和redis中购物车整合 1、从cookie中取出购物车列表对象 2、从redis中取出购物车对象 3、将cookie中购物车列表和...redis中购物车列表整合(取出cookie中购物车列表,然后添加到redis购物车中即可) 5、最终展示结果以redis中购物车为主 /** * cookie中购物车和redis中购物车进行整合

    4.3K31

    Android 购物车功能实现

    作为一个有一定项目开发经验Android开发者来说,可能会遇到ListView列表项中存在各种按钮需求。 需求最多就是购物车功能。...想必大家都用过某宝某东客户端APP吧 ,就是那个购物车功能。 ?...之后,想了想还是写一下关于购物车效果博客吧。...毕竟购物车中加一个编辑框也很少见 最后,一个实际购物车,当然还需要显示当前总金额,包含“去结算”按钮功能那一个框,这不属于ListView 如图: ?...那么怎么处理当你操作列表项中按钮,不仅列表项中数据发生变哈,而且不属于列表项下面部分“合计”数据也发生变化呢, 这就要学习Adapter中观察者模式应用 了。

    2.8K50

    React.js和Vue.js语法并列比较

    React.js和Vue.js都是很好框架。而且Next.js和Nuxt.js甚至将它们带入了一个新高度,这有助于我们以更少配置和更好可维护性来创建应用程序。...但是,如果你必须经常在框架之间切换,在深入探讨另一个框架之后,你可能会轻易忘记另一个框架中语法。在本文中,我总结了这些框架基本语法和方案,然后并排列出。...button onClick={() => handleDelete(item)}>{item.name}; /* * 应用useCallback钩子来防止在每次渲染时生成新函数...increaseCount = () => { this.setState({ count: this.state.count + 1 }); // 在更新之前获取当前状态,以确保我们没有使用陈旧值... Watch React.js React.js没有 watch 属性,但是我们可以通过react hook

    10.5K20

    购物车原理以及实现

    今天模拟京东购物车实现原理完成了购物车模块开发, 给大家分享下。 京东购物车实现原理:在用户登录和不登录状态下对购物车存入cookie还是持久化到redis中实现。...缺点:增加了数据库压力,速度慢 先介绍使用cookie存储购物车实现思路 1、用户未登录状态下,用户添加购物车,首先从cookie中查询购物车商品列表 2、 判断cookie商品列表中是否有要添加商品信息...购物车实现 实现redis购物车添加功能 思路: 1、从request域中取出登录用户信息 2、使用redis存储购物车列表 使用redis中hash数据类型  hashkey 使用登录用户id..."); } 展示登录状态下购物车列表:需要将cookie中购物车和redis中购物车整合 1、从cookie中取出购物车列表对象 2、从redis中取出购物车对象 3、将cookie中购物车列表和...redis中购物车列表整合(取出cookie中购物车列表,然后添加到redis购物车中即可) 5、最终展示结果以redis中购物车为主 /** * cookie中购物车和redis中购物车进行整合

    2.4K110
    领券